Get Certified as an Advanced Driving Instructor

2/3/2017
Car crashes are one of the leading causes of line-of-duty deaths for police officers, which makes driving courses an important component of officer training and development. Unfortunately, limited scheduling options and financial constraints can make it difficult for departments to send officers for driver training. Students who attend the Advanced Driving Instructor course receive eight days of training in driving techniques, so they can return to their respective departments and train others.

Officers who take this course can become certified instructors in each of four areas offered by OPOTA:
  • Basic Academy Driving Instructor, which includes emergency and nonemergency driving (This section of the course enables the student to become an OPOTC Basic Academy Driving Instructor if they already have their Basic Instructor Certification.)
  • Pursuit Termination Techniques (includes tire deflation devices and various pursuit termination techniques as well as the Precision Immobilization Technique)
  • Tactical/ Dynamic Vehicle Operations (higher speed maneuvering and pursuit driving)
  • Sport Utility Vehicle Operations (includes on- and off-road applications) which focuses on current driving mechanics, ideologies, and officer safety considerations.
Students will drive OPOTA track vehicles and experience different training courses and exercises that they could incorporate into training at their respective departments or in an academy setting. Certified instructors will teach using various methods. Then, students will practice teaching parts of the material to each other.

They will receive the current training material, PowerPoint presentations, and lesson plans used in the OPOTA driving program to share.
